Uzinakod

Uzinakod

  • Intelligence artificielle / Machine Learning, Logiciels
  • Montreal
  • Voir le site

L'équipe Tech

Les projets se suivent et ne se ressemblent pas! L’équipe tech travaille pour des clients situés dans des domaines très différents (syndical, manufacturier, assurances, énergie, santé, etc.) avec des technologies innovantes et variées.

Répartition des collaborateurs

  • Développement logiciel

    53%

  • Intelligence artificielle et Intelligence d’affaires

    7%

  • IoT et Industrie 4.0

    5%

  • Bureau de projets

    24%

Technologies et outils

    Backend

    • Python
      Python
      100%
    • Node.js
      Node.js
      100%
    • MongoDB
      MongoDB
      100%
    • Kafka
      Kafka
      100%
    • Cisco
      Cisco
      100%
    • C++
      C++
      100%
    • C#
      C#
      100%
    • Azure SQL Database
      Azure SQL Database
      100%
    • ASP.NET
      ASP.NET
      100%
    • .NET Core
      .NET Core
      100%

    Frontend

    • Vue.js
      Vue.js
      100%
    • TypeScript
      TypeScript
      100%
    • React JS
      React JS
      100%
    • jQuery
      jQuery
      100%
    • JavaScript
      JavaScript
      100%
    • HTML/CSS
      HTML/CSS
      100%
    • Bootstrap
      Bootstrap
      100%
    • Blazor
      Blazor
      100%
    • Angular
      Angular
      100%

    Devops

    • Kubernetes
      Kubernetes
      100%
    • GitLab
      GitLab
      100%
    • GitHub
      GitHub
      100%
    • Git
      Git
      100%
    • Docker
      Docker
      100%
    • Azure Machine Learning
      Azure Machine Learning
      100%
    • Azure Devops
      Azure Devops
      100%

Organisation et méthodologie

L’Agilité à la Uzinakod

L’Agilité à la Uzinakod

Notre méthodologie de développement logiciel est inspirée de la méthode Scrum et on n’hésite pas à l’adapter à la réalité du projet et de l’équipe.

Ce que tu retrouveras dans chaque projet :

  • Des sprints
  • Un backlog qui sera géré dans Jira ou Azure DevOps
  • Un Product Owner (PO)
  • Des cérémonies Agiles
  • Une équipe disponible sur Teams

Projets et défis techniques

Registre DEA-Québec

Registre DEA-Québec

  • Le client: La Fondation Jacques-de Champlain est un organisme de bienfaisance qui a pour objectif l’amélioration des soins de réanimations au Québec, notamment par un accès public facile et rapide aux défibrillateurs externes automatisés (DEA).
  • Le projet: Donner accès au grand public à une plateforme mobile permettant la géolocalisation, la visualisation et l’ajout de DEA disponibles.
  • La solution: Livrer une solution permettant l’ajout et la visualisation simple et efficace des DEA disponibles, à l’aide d’une carte et de la géolocalisation de l’utilisateur. Permettre le déploiement des applications mobiles sur les stores Google et iOS.
  • Les défis:
  1. Intégration en continu avec Salesforce
  2. Guider les acteurs vers une mentalité MVP (Minimal Viable Product)
  3. Conception simple et conviviale pour faciliter l'utilisation dans un contexte d'urgence
  4. Réutilisation de la même base de code, à la fois pour iOS et Android
  5. Amélioration du processus d'ajout de DEA à la plateforme afin d'en favoriser l'utilisation

Application web Cloud pour la gestion des opérations dans le domaine de l’aviation

  • Le client: En partenariat avec l’entreprise de consultation en aéronautique OCTANT Aviation, il s'agit d'offrir aux aéroports de toute taille une solution logicielle qui les assistera dans l’amélioration continue et la promotion de leur système de gestion de sécurité (SGS) afin de respecter les réglementations de Transports Canada.
  • La solution: Créer une plateforme Cloud qui sera partagée par tous les clients. Les données de chaque client seront toutefois dans un silo indépendant et sécurisé.
  • Les défis: Akila est le premier produit commercialisé par Uzinakod et constitue un défi en soi pour définir et planifier les éléments relatifs à la mise en marché et à la gestion des opérations (support client, facturation etc.). Le défi principal est d’identifier les fonctionnalités essentielles à la gestion d’un SGS pour la première version et de faire évoluer le produit en fonction des rétroactions des clients.
  • Les résultats
  1. Application responsive et multi-plateformes
  2. Plateforme personnalisée à chaque aéroport
  3. Utilisateurs illimités et données illimitées
  4. Système de notifications
  5. Statistiques en temps réel
  6. Données sécurisées et hébergées au Canada
Application web Cloud pour la gestion des opérations dans le domaine de l’aviation